Transaction 5bdc64cc2cd07ad79ee7e4c52491864efb0eb1d538b0494b2c844f18a46d35f4

1 Input
2 Outputs
  • 5bdc64cc2cd07ad79ee7e4c52491864efb0eb1d538b0494b2c844f18a46d35f4:0
  • value  1242159
    address  3DFkGS9nEXpkTWMBwrQZZ8ndweroJ1RNua
  • 5bdc64cc2cd07ad79ee7e4c52491864efb0eb1d538b0494b2c844f18a46d35f4:1
  • value  751279
    address  3CHrzYunE3H5EkemCj5wQ52w6E9tJiQHnr